Jackson Olson: From Savannah Bananas to the Ballroom
Jackson Olson’s path to DWTS is as unconventional as it is inspiring. He first gained widespread attention as a player for the Savannah Bananas, a team known for its playful approach to baseball and viral moments on social media. The Bananas’ “banana” branding and entertaining style made them a favorite among fans who enjoy a mix of sport and spectacle.
In addition to his on‑field exploits, Olson has cultivated a strong online presence. He frequently posts TikToks that showcase his personality, humor, and love for performance. In a recent interview on Good Morning America, Olson explained how he “manifested” his casting. He recalled that as a shy child he never imagined a future in entertainment, but his passion for dancing and the encouragement of his coach helped him step into the spotlight.
During the Disney Upfront presentation, the official DWTS Instagram account announced, “This banana is hitting the ballroom! 🍌🕺,” and urged viewers to catch @jacksonolson_ on the new season of #DWTS airing this fall on ABC, Disney+, and Hulu. The announcement also highlighted other notable cast members such as Love Island’s Maura Higgins and Summer House star Ciara Miller, underscoring the show’s trend toward blending reality‑TV personalities with traditional celebrities.
